Ontario NDP propose private member’s bill for rent control in units constructed after 1991
Description
March 16, 2017
A new private member’s bill from the Ontario New Democratic Party is aiming to address rent-hikes in the city. Under the proposal that is being tabled next week, Ontario tenants who rent newer units would get the same price hike protections as other renters.
